When n-heptane undergoes aromatization over $Cr_2O_3/Al_2O_3$ at 773 K and 10-20 atm, what is the major benzenoid product formed?
Answer: A
π‘ Solution & Explanation
Aromatization requires a minimum of 6 carbons to form the ring. n-heptane has 7 carbons; 6 cyclize into the benzenoid core, leaving the 7th as a methyl substituent, yielding toluene.
